sellium (Sellium Python SDK)

Official, production-ready Python SDK for the Sellium API (v1).

This SDK provides a single SelliumClient with service groups for:

  • Store
  • Products
  • Orders
  • Coupons
  • Customers
  • Tickets
  • Feedback
  • Groups
  • Blacklist

Works great for building dashboards, automations, and integrations on top of Sellium.


Requirements

  • Python 3.9+

Install

From PyPI (recommended)

pip install sellium

From GitHub

pip install git+https://github.com/Sellium-site/sellium-python.git

Local development (editable)

From the repo root:

pip install -e .

Quick Start

from sellium import SelliumClient, APIError

BASE_URL = "https://yourdomain.com/api/v1"

client = SelliumClient(
    api_key="YOUR_API_KEY",
    store_id="YOUR_STORE_ID",
    base_url=BASE_URL,
)

try:
    data, meta = client.products.list(page=1, limit=20)
    print("Products:", len(data["data"]["products"]))

    if meta.rate_limit:
        print("Rate remaining:", meta.rate_limit.remaining)

except APIError as e:
    print("API Error:", e)

finally:
    client.close()

Client Options

from sellium import SelliumClient

client = SelliumClient(
    api_key="API_KEY",
    store_id="STORE_ID",
    base_url="https://yourdomain.com/api/v1",
    user_agent="my-app/1.0",
    timeout=30.0,
)

Services & Endpoints

Store

  • GET /store
data, meta = client.store.get()

Products

  • GET /products
  • POST /products
  • GET /products/{productId}
  • PATCH /products/{productId}
  • DELETE /products/{productId}
data, meta = client.products.list(page=1, limit=25, active=True, group_id="group_id")
data, meta = client.products.create({"name": "Item", "price_in_cents": 999, "delivery_type": "file"})
data, meta = client.products.get("product_id")
data, meta = client.products.update("product_id", {"price_in_cents": 1299})
data, meta = client.products.delete("product_id")

Orders

  • GET /orders
  • POST /orders
  • GET /orders/{orderId}
  • PATCH /orders/{orderId}
data, meta = client.orders.list(page=1, limit=25, status="pending")
data, meta = client.orders.create({"product_id": "pid", "customer_email": "a@b.com", "quantity": 1})
data, meta = client.orders.get("order_id")
data, meta = client.orders.update("order_id", {"status": "completed"})

Coupons

  • GET /coupons
  • POST /coupons
  • GET /coupons/{couponId}
  • PATCH /coupons/{couponId}
  • DELETE /coupons/{couponId}
data, meta = client.coupons.list(page=1, limit=25, active=True)
data, meta = client.coupons.create({"code": "NEW10", "type": "percentage", "value": 10})
data, meta = client.coupons.get("coupon_id")
data, meta = client.coupons.update("coupon_id", {"is_active": False})
data, meta = client.coupons.delete("coupon_id")

Customers

  • GET /customers
  • GET /customers/{email}
data, meta = client.customers.list(page=1, limit=25, email="gmail.com")
data, meta = client.customers.get("customer@example.com")

Tickets

  • GET /tickets
  • GET /tickets/{ticketId}
  • POST /tickets/{ticketId}/reply
  • PATCH /tickets/{ticketId}
data, meta = client.tickets.list(page=1, limit=25, status="open", priority="high")
data, meta = client.tickets.get("ticket_id")
data, meta = client.tickets.reply("ticket_id", {"message": "Thanks! We'll help you shortly."})
data, meta = client.tickets.update("ticket_id", {"status": "closed"})

Feedback

  • GET /feedback
  • GET /feedback/{feedbackId}
  • PATCH /feedback/{feedbackId}
data, meta = client.feedback.list(page=1, limit=25, rating=5, has_response=False)
data, meta = client.feedback.get("feedback_id")
data, meta = client.feedback.update("feedback_id", {"response": "Appreciate it!", "is_visible": True})

Groups

  • GET /groups
  • POST /groups
  • GET /groups/{groupId}
  • PATCH /groups/{groupId}
  • DELETE /groups/{groupId}
data, meta = client.groups.list(page=1, limit=25, active=True)
data, meta = client.groups.create({"name": "Boosts", "is_active": True})
data, meta = client.groups.get("group_id")
data, meta = client.groups.update("group_id", {"name": "Boosts (Updated)"})
data, meta = client.groups.delete("group_id")

Blacklist

  • GET /blacklist
  • GET /blacklist/{entryId}
  • POST /blacklist
  • DELETE /blacklist/{entryId}
data, meta = client.blacklist.list(page=1, limit=25, type="email", search="@gmail.com")
data, meta = client.blacklist.get("entry_id")
data, meta = client.blacklist.create({"type": "email", "value": "blocked@example.com", "reason": "Chargebacks"})
data, meta = client.blacklist.delete("entry_id")

Response Meta (Rate Limits)

Most methods return (data, meta).

data, meta = client.products.list(page=1, limit=10)

if meta.rate_limit:
    print(meta.rate_limit.limit, meta.rate_limit.remaining, meta.rate_limit.reset_sec)

Errors

Errors raise APIError:

from sellium import APIError

try:
    client.products.get("bad_id")
except APIError as e:
    print(e.status, e.code, e.message)
